<p>In 2011, the editors of <em>Beecher&#8217;s</em> were asked by <a href="http://portal.webdelsol.com/about/" target="_blank">Portal del Sol</a> to write about their experiences working on a magazine during its first year of publication.  Assistant poetry editor Iris Moulton, Managing Editor Caitlin Frances Thornbrugh, and Design Editor Dan Rolf all contributed to the Portal del Sol series.  You can read all of the contributions from <em>Beecher&#8217;s</em> editors at <a href="http://portal.webdelsol.com/category/the-first-year/" target="_blank">this link</a>.</p>
<p>Here are some excerpts from what the editors had to say:</p>
<p>&#8220;We hope that to know Beecher’s One is to hold it in your hands, run a fingerprint down the thread in the spine, see the black typeface imprinted into the white sheets, leave a fingerprint on the pages. We hope that our greatest triumph was to create an intimate, unique experience through the combination of writing and design.&#8221;</p>
<p>&#8211;Caitlin Thornbrugh, Managing Editor</p>
<p>“The book has a naked spine and rigid, toothy, absorbent white paper that is meant to show evidence of the reader by literally absorbing and recording the reading experience: the hands holding the book, the fingers on the page, the bending of turned pages, the weakening of the unprotected spine. This recording of a reader’s interaction happens with every well-used book, but with Beecher’s One we wanted to lay bare this interaction, allow the recording of the interaction to become the adornment.”</p>
<p>&#8211;Dan Rolf, Beecher&#8217;s Design Editor</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>During the month of November in 2011, the first issue of <em>Beecher&#8217;s</em> was discussed by the <a href="http://htmlgiant.com/literary-magazine-club/lmc-and-so-we-begin/" target="_blank">Literary Magazine Club</a> at <a href="http://htmlgiant.com/about/" target="_blank">HTMLGIANT</a>.  The discussion was organized by <em>Beecher&#8217;s</em> assistant managing editor Jason Robberson and HTMLGIANT contributor (and the co-editor of PANK) <a href="http://htmlgiant.com/author/roxane/" target="_blank">Roxane Gay</a>.  Below are some excerpts from the online {LMC} conversations.</p>
<p>“Aside from the care that has gone into crafting a gorgeous physical object, one of the first things I noticed about the issue was the absence of individual story or poem titles from the table of contents page. I would be curious to find out if this was purely a design consideration – although the stepped, descending author names make for an incredibly crisp layout, it also gives the impression of privileging the writer above their work.”</p>
<p>“Reading Beecher’s is [...] a physical experience[.]”</p>
<p>“The content in this issue is fantastic, but I’ll reiterate what’s already been said about the fantastic production quality/value of this first issue. I didn’t even notice the riffle on the the cover until like, a week ago.”</p>
<p>“The tactile feel of the book is the first thing I noticed, and its production is really interesting. This is a refreshingly minimalist and physical object — a wonderful break for those of us who spend our entire days in front of the computer.”</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Beecher&#8217;s Issue One includes interviews with Adam Robinson and Stephen Elliott, and new writing from Joshua Cohen, Alec Niedenthal, Alexis Orgera, Rebecca Wadlinger, James Yeh and many others.</p>
<p>This first issue of Beecher&#8217;s is a limited edition printing inaugurating the new magazine. Rather than adorning the baby magazine in shiny, colorful clothes, Beecher&#8217;s One was designed to give the text inside primacy, and as well record the reader&#8217;s tactile interaction with the physical magazine. The layout is straight-forward, and the text is presented simply in a black serif font on white paper. The physical object, with a naked spine and rigid, toothy, absorbent paper is meant to show evidence of the reader by literally absorbing and recording the reading experience: the hands holding the book, the fingers on the page, the bending of turned pages, the weakening of the unprotected spine.</p>
